How does being married affect graduate loans? If you’re on an income-driven repayment plan for your federal student loans, getting married could affect your payments. If you file your taxes as “married filing jointly,” your income and your spouse’s income will be combined into one adjusted gross income. As a result, your bill could increase.
Is grad school cheaper if you’re married? If both spouses are attending grad school, then need-based aid could be reduced by $5,000 each. Unsubsidized aid, such unsubsidized federal student loans and graduate PLUS loans, are unaffected, Brooks says. All students who are married are considered independent of their parents regardless of age.
Does my spouse’s income count for student loan repayment? Your spouse’s income is included in calculating monthly payments even if you file separate tax returns. However, a borrower may request that only his/her income be included if the borrower certifies that s/he is separated from his/her spouse or is unable to reasonably access the spouse’s income information.
Is your spouse responsible for your student loans? If you cosigned on your spouse’s student loans at any time, whether they’re federal loans, private loans, or refinanced loans, that means you are legally liable for those student loans. … If your spouse dies or is otherwise unable to pay back their loans, the lender will look to you to pay them back.

When married filing separately lowers your tax bill?
Separate tax returns may give you a higher tax with a higher tax rate. The standard deduction for separate filers is far lower than that offered to joint filers. In 2021, married filing separately taxpayers only receive a standard deduction of $12,500 compared to the $25,100 offered to those who filed jointly.
